Choosing the Best Chemical Centrifugal Pump for Your Needs

When selecting the right chemical centrifugal pump, it’s essential to consider several important factors to ensure that it meets your specific requirements. Below are several frequently asked questions that can help guide your decision-making process:

  1. What type of chemicals will the pump handle?

    Understanding the chemical composition, viscosity, and temperature of the fluids to be pumped is critical. Different materials are better suited for handling corrosive, abrasive, or high-temperature chemicals. Make sure the pump's construction material matches the chemical properties to prevent damage and ensure longevity.

  2. What is the required flow rate?

    The flow rate indicates how much fluid the pump can move within a certain period. Determine the maximum required flow rate for your application to ensure the pump can deliver the necessary volume. Consulting technical specifications will help you choose a pump that meets these requirements while considering fluctuations that might occur in operating conditions.

  3. What is the required pressure?

    Every application has specific pressure requirements. It’s essential to know the pump's discharge pressure and suction pressure to select a pump that can meet or exceed these requirements. This will prevent cavitation and ensure optimal performance. It is also worth considering the pump's ability to handle changes in pressure during operation.

  4. What is the pump's efficiency?

    Efficiency refers to how effectively a pump converts energy into fluid movement. Choosing a pump with higher efficiency can lower energy consumption, reducing operating costs. Always compare the pump's performance curve against your required specifications to ensure optimal efficiency under your typical operating conditions.

  5. What maintenance is required?

    Different pump designs require various levels of maintenance. Assess how easy the pump is to maintain and the frequency of service required. Opt for pumps that offer easy access to parts for routine maintenance, as this can save time and costs in the long term.

  6. What is the total cost of ownership?

    The total cost of ownership includes not only the initial purchase price but also maintenance costs, energy consumption, and potential downtime. A cheaper pump may lead to higher operating costs over time. It's important to evaluate all costs associated with the pump to make an informed decision.

  7. Is there support available for the pump?

    Choosing a reputable manufacturer or supplier that provides good customer support can be invaluable. Ensure they can assist with installation, troubleshooting, and provide replacement parts or service as needed. The availability of technical support can significantly impact the pump's overall functionality and reliability.

In summary, selecting the right chemical centrifugal pump requires careful consideration of various factors, including the chemical properties, flow rate, pressure, efficiency, maintenance needs, total cost of ownership, and manufacturer support. By addressing these questions, you can find a pump that meets your unique requirements and ensures optimal performance.
